@charset "ISO-8859-2";


input {

        background: #f2f2f2; line-height: normal;
}

input:hover {background:#f9f9f9; color: #B22222}
input:focus {background:#f9f9f9; color: #B22222}

/* ================================================================================== */
/* =============================== index.php [START] ================================ */
/* ================================================================================== */
*{ margin:0px; padding:0px; border:0px; font-size: 11px; font-family:sans-serif, Arial, Verdana, Helvetica; line-height:17px; color:#414e5b; background-repeat:no-repeat; }
/* font-size: 11px; */

a{ text-decoration:none; }
/* =============================== top [START] ====================================== */
#top{
	width:774px;
	height:78px;
	position:relative;
	margin:0px auto 0px auto;
	overflow:hidden;
}

#top_logo{
	background-image:url(graph/shared/top/top_logo.gif);
	width:216px;
	height:46px;
	position:absolute;
	left:46px;
	top:19px;
	overflow:hidden;
}
#menu_ul{
	width:368px;
	height:33px;
	position:relative;
	float:right;
}

#menu_ul li{
	background-repeat:no-repeat;
	height:33px;
	list-style:none;
	position:relative;
	float:left;
}

#menu_li_home{ width:64px; background-image:url(graph/shared/top/menu_home.gif); }
#menu_li_rejestracja{ width:87px; background-image:url(graph/shared/top/menu_rejestracja.gif); }
#menu_li_pomoc{ width:70px; background-image:url(graph/shared/top/menu_pomoc.gif); }
#menu_li_onas{ width:65px; background-image:url(graph/shared/top/menu_onas.gif); }
#menu_li_kontakt{ width:82px; background-image:url(graph/shared/top/menu_kontakt.gif); }

#menu_home, #menu_rejestracja, #menu_pomoc, #menu_onas, #menu_kontakt{
	height:23px;
	padding-top:7px;
	position:absolute;
	top:0px;
	right:0px;
	font-family:sans-serif, Arial, Verdana, Helvetica;
	font-size:12px;
	line-height:18px;
	color:#343434;
	text-align:center;
}

#menu_home{ width:62px; }
#menu_rejestracja{ width:85px; }
#menu_pomoc{ width:68px; }
#menu_onas{ width:63px; }
#menu_kontakt{ width:80px; }

#menu_home:hover, #menu_rejestracja:hover, 
#menu_pomoc:hover, #menu_onas:hover, #menu_kontakt:hover{ color:#ca2121; }

/* =============================== top [END] ======================================== */
/* =============================== mde [START] ====================================== */
.mde{
	width:774px;
	position:relative;
	margin:0px auto 0px auto;
	overflow:hidden;
}

/* ================ mdel ================ */
.mdel{
	width:437px;
	position:relative;
	overflow:hidden;
	float:left;
}
/* ================ mdel ================ */
/* ================ mder ================ */
.mder{
	width:337px;
	margin-left:-6px; /* IE path */
	position:relative;
	overflow:hidden;
	float:right;	
}
/* ================ mder ================ */
/* ================ register ============ */
#register{
	background-image:url(graph/home/register/register_bkg.jpg);
	width:437px;
	height:164px;
	position:relative;
}

#register_text{
	background-image:url(graph/home/register/register_text.png);
	width:348px;
	height:55px;
	position:absolute;
	left:40px;
	top:17px;
}

#register_tab{
	border:0px;
	position:absolute;
	left:39px;
	top:79px;
}
#register_tab tr td p, #register_tab tr td p b{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	line-height:14px;
	color:#8A939C;
}

#register_demo{
	background-image:url(graph/home/register/register_demo.gif);
	width:78px;
	height:26px;
	position:absolute;
	left:125px;
	top:127px;
}

#register_rej{
	background-image:url(graph/home/register/register_rej.gif);
	width:113px;
	height:26px;
	position:absolute;
	left:210px;
	top:127px;
}
/* ================ register ============ */
/* ================ login =============== */
#login{
	background-image:url(graph/home/login/login_bkg.jpg);
	width:337px;
	height:164px;
	position:relative;
}

#forma{
	background-image:url(graph/home/login/forma_bkg.jpg);
	width:211px;
	height:131px;
	position:absolute;
	left:73px;
	top:15px;
	overflow:hidden;
}

#forma_login, #forma_pwd{
	background-image:url(graph/home/login/forma_text_bkg.gif);
	background-repeat:repeat-x;
	width:135px;
	height:13px;
	padding:3px;
	border:0px;
	position:absolute;
	left:43px;
	
	font-family:sans-serif, Arial, Verdana, Helvetica;
	font-size:11px;
	color:#ffffff;
	line-height:13px;	
}

#forma_login{ top:39px; }
#forma_pwd{ top:61px; }

#forma_label_login, #forma_label_pwd{
	width:40px;
	height:23px;
	position:absolute;
	left:0px;
	font-family:sans-serif, Arial, Verdana, Helvetica;
	font-size:11px;
	color:#CA2121;
	line-height:19px;
	text-align:right;		
}

#forma_label_title{
	width:164px;
	position:absolute;
	top:14px;
	left:25px;
	font-family:sans-serif, Arial, Verdana, Helvetica;
	font-size:12px;
	color:#516170;
	line-height:18px;
	font-weight:bold;
}

#forma_label_login{ top:39px;}
#forma_label_pwd{ top:62px;}

#formm_button_login{
	background-repeat:no-repeat;
	width:55px;
	height:16px;
	position:absolute;
	left:129px;
	top:86px;
	border:0px;	
}

#forma_checkbox{
	height:15px;
	width:15px;
	border:0px;
	padding:0px;
	position:absolute;
	left:43px;
	top:87px;
	overflow:hidden;
}

#forma_label_checkbox{
	width:58px;
	position:absolute;
	top:87px;
	left:64px;
	
	font-family:sans-serif, Arial, Verdana, Helvetica;
	font-size:11px;
	color:#516170;
	line-height:16px;
}

#forma_label_remember{
	background-image:url(graph/home/login/forma_sign.gif);
	background-position:left;
	background-repeat:no-repeat;
	width:165px;/*135*/
	position:absolute;
	left:23px;/*43,62px;*/
	top:107px;
	padding-left:10px;
	line-height:16px;	
}

#forma_label_remember a{
	font-family:sans-serif, Arial, Verdana, Helvetica;
	font-size:11px;
	color:#CA2121;
	line-height:16px;	
}

#forma_label_remember a:hover{ text-decoration:underline; }
/* ================ login =============== */
/* ================ reklama ============= */ 
#reklama{
	background-image:url(graph/home/reklama_bkg.gif);
	width:434px;
	height:164px;
	position:relative;
	float:left;
}
/* ================ reklama ============= */
/* ================ unregular =========== */
#unregular{
	background-image:url(graph/home/unregular_bkg.gif);
	width:333px;
	height:164px;
	position:relative;
	float:right;

}

.napis_22, .napis_22 b{
	font-family:Arial, Helvetica, sans-serif;
	font-size:22px;
	color:#424F5B;
	line-height:26px;
}
/* ================ unregular =========== */
/* ================ info ================ */
#info{
	background-image:url(graph/home/info_bkg.jpg);
	background-position:0px 1px;
	background-color:#FFFFFF;
	padding-top:1px;
	overflow:hidden;
}

#info_bkg{
	background-image:url(graph/home/info_bkg.gif);
	background-repeat:repeat-y;
	width:774px;
	padding-bottom:5px;
	position:relative;
	overflow:hidden;
}

#info_border_dn{
	background-image:url(graph/home/info_border_dn.gif);
	width:774px;
	height:1px;
	position:relative;
	overflow:hidden;
}

.info_title, .info_title b{
	font-family:Arial, Helvetica, sans-serif;
	font-size:19px;
	line-height:24px;
	color:#ca2121;
}

#info_a, #info_b{
	width:210px;
	border-right:1px solid #d9dadb;
	position:relative;
	overflow:hidden;
}

#info_a{ float:left; }
#info_b{ float:right; right:12px; }

#info_c, #info_d{
	border-left:1px solid #d9dadb;
	position:relative;
	overflow:hidden;
	float:left;
	
}

#info_c{ width:173px; left:14px;  }
#info_d{ width:148px; left:14px; }

/* ================ info ================ */
/* =============================== mde [END] ======================================== */
/* =============================== footer [START] =================================== */
#footer_line{
	background-color:#f0f0f1;
	width:774px;
	height:12px;
	border-top:1px solid #ffffff;
	position:relative;
	margin:0px auto	0px auto;
	overflow:hidden;
}

#footer_line2{
	background-color:#f0f0f1;
	width:774px;
	height:1px;
	border-top:1px solid #ffffff;
	position:relative;
	margin:0px auto	0px auto;
	overflow:hidden;
}

#footer{
	width:774px;
	padding-top:3px;
	padding-bottom:10px;
	position:relative;
	margin:0px auto 0px auto;
	
}

#footer p, #footer p b{
	font-family:sans-serif, Arial, Verdana, Helvetica;
	font-size:12px;
	line-height:16px;
}

.link_red, .link_black{
	font-family:sans-serif, Arial, Verdana, Helvetica;
	font-size:12px;
	padding-right:5px;
	text-decoration:none;
}

.link_red{ color:#ca2121; }
.link_black{ color:#424f5b; }

.link_red:hover, .link_black:hover{text-decoration:underline;}

.footer_sep{
	font-family:sans-serif, Arial, Verdana, Helvetica;
	font-size:12px;
	line-height:14px;
	color:#424f5b;	
}
.color_grey{ color:#424f5b; }
/* =============================== footer [END] ===================================== */
/* ================================================================================== */
/* =============================== index.php [END] ================================== */
/* ================================================================================== */

/* CSS okno */

#okno, #okno2, #okno3 {
	display: none; left: 0px; width: 100%; position: absolute; top: 0px; height: 100%
}
#okno .tlo, #okno2 .tlo, #okno3 .tlo {
	filter: alpha(opacity=60); left: 0px; width: 100%; position: absolute; top: 0px; height: 10000px; background-color: #000000; moz-opacity: 0.6; opacity: 0.6;
}
#okno .content, #okno2 .content, #okno3 .content {
	border-right: #ffffff 1px solid; margin: 0px 0px 0px -250px; border-top: #ffffff 1px solid; left: 50%; border-left: #ffffff 1px solid; width: 468px; border-bottom: #ffffff 2px solid; position: absolute; top: 100px; background-color: #f2f2f2; text-align: justify; moz-opacity: 0.8; opacity: 0.8; filter: alpha(opacity=80);
}

#okno .area, #okno2 .area, #okno3 .area {
        line-height: 16px; background: #ffffff url(images/text.gif); border: 0px; overflow:auto; 
}

#okno .head, #okno2 .head, #okno3 .head {
        display: block; width: 100%; top: 0px; height: 17px; border-bottom: #ffffff 2px solid; color: #ffffff; background: #d0d0d0 url('images/zahead2.gif') 100% top repeat-x;
}

#okno .title, #okno2 .title, #okno3 .title {
        float: left; color: #f2f2f2; font-size: 11px; margin-left: 8px;
}

/* okno END */